磁屏蔽霍尔推力器技术是近年来霍尔推进领域最具影响的创新突破,对于拓展霍尔推力器的应用范围,提高推力器的寿命具有重要意义。介绍了磁屏蔽霍尔推力器的原理及优缺点,从磁屏蔽的提出与验证、不同功率量级霍尔推力器的磁屏蔽技术以及磁屏蔽霍尔推力器热设计、背景压力敏感性、振荡模式转换等方面介绍了磁屏蔽的研究现状,并对未来磁屏蔽霍尔推力器技术的发展进行了展望。
The magnetically shielded Hall thruster technology is the most influential innovation and breakthrough in the field of Hall propulsion in recent years. It is of great significance for expanding the application of Hall thrusters and improving the lifespan of the thruster. In this paper,the principle,and the characteristics of the magnetically shielded Hall thruster are introduced. The research status of the Hall thruster magnetic shielding is presented in terms of its proposition and verification,magnetic shielding technology of different power magnitude Hall thrusters,thermal design sensitivity of background pressure,and oscillation mode conversion. The future development of magnetically shielded Hall thruster technology is prospected.
